> Hello, everybody I'm testing the New Wave theme and I really like it.
> I'd fix the Firefox issue creating a file name userChrome.css on my
> firefox profile folder (usually
> "~/.mozilla/firefox/ramdom.default/chrome/") with the following lines:
> 
> menu {
>   color: white ! important; 
> }
> 
> menubar, menulist, menubutton, menuitem {
>   color: black ! important; 
> }
> 
> The only thing different compared with other GTK programs it's when
> you press the menu the color remains white.
> Hope that this helps.
